Boonville has been away from home for five games now, but on Thursday they'll finally make their return. They will welcome the Castle Knights at 7:00 p.m. Both come into the game bolstered by wins in their previous matches.
Last Thursday, Boonville beat Pike Central 3-1.
Boonville had a slow start but a hot finish: after dropping the first set, they turned around to win the next three. The final score came out to 12-25, 25-20, 25-17, 25-22.
Boonville found their leader in underclassman Reagan Schnuck, who had 24 digs. Schnuck is on a roll when it comes to digs, as she's now had 14 or more in the last three games she's played.
Meanwhile, Castle earned a 3-1 victory over Evansville Memorial on Tuesday.
The match finished with set scores of 25-17, 20-25, 25-15, 25-14.
Caroline Kenworthy was the offensive standout of the contest as she had 16 digs.
Boonville's win bumped their record up to 7-10. As for Castle, they pushed their record up to 17-3 with the victory, which was their ninth straight on the road dating back to last season.
Here's a few offensive stats to keep an eye on ahead of Thursday's matchup: Boonville has really dialed in their serving game this season, having averaged 6.4 aces per game. However, it's not like Castle struggles in that department as they've been averaging 8.2. Given these competing strengths, it'll be interesting to see how their clash plays out.
